WebThe phrase within cry of has been used since the 1600's to mean "close enough to be heard," and far cry came along in the mid-1800's, meaning "too far away to be heard," or a figuratively long distance. Definitions of far cry noun a disappointing disparity “it was a far cry from what he had expected” see more noun
